What Level am I studying?Edexcel/BTEC qualifications are designed to develop your skills and education sothat you can progress into further studies. Edexcel is one of the leading providers ofqualifications and they are recognised across the world.

Below is a table which shows where the Edexcel BTEC Higher Nationals fall withinthe QCF, NQF and FHEQ QCF/NQF/ FHEQ level.

The Edexcel BTEC Level 4 HNC in Creative Media Production is a qualification witha minimum of 120 credits of which 30 are mandatory core. The Edexcel BTEC Level4 HNC programme must contain a minimum of 65 credits at level 4.

Edexcel BTEC Level 5 HND (QCF)The Edexcel BTEC Level 5 HND in Creative Media Production is a qualification witha minimum of 240 credits of which 65 are mandatory core. The Edexcel BTEC Level5 HND programme must contain a minimum of 125 credits at level 5.

Plagiarism and CollusionPlagiarism is the presentation of someone else’s work, words, images, videos,audio, ideas, opinions or discoveries, whether published or not, as one’s own, oralternatively appropriating the artwork, images or computer generated work ofothers, without properly acknowledging the source, with or without their permission.

Collusion is the unauthorised collaboration of students in a piece of work that issubmitted individually as one’s own. Both are a serious breach of college regulationsand Awarding Body Regulations. It is also strictly prohibited to use Wikipedia as asource of reference. When you are relying on ideas suggested or written by otherpeople then those ideas need to be properly acknowledged. The HarvardReferencing System must be used for acknowledging the source of any informationused. You will be shown how to use the Harvard system in your academic tutorial.

Intellectual PropertyDuring the course of your project you may generate some novel work. This is knownas Intellectual Property (IP). Intellectual Property is the term used to describe theoutputs of creative endeavour in literary, artistic, industrial, scientific and engineeringfields that can be protected under legislation. In a higher national context this can beconsidered broadly as the results from creative projects.

In the event that a learner on a taught course generates intellectual property in thecourse of a project, either solely or in collaboration (where the collaborators may befellow students, members of Central Sussex College staff, employees of asponsoring organisation or collaborative partner or a combination thereof), he or sheis asked to assign to the college any intellectual property that he or she maygenerate. Assignment will only take place in the event that intellectual property isgenerated. A learner shall then give to the college all reasonable assistance toenable the college to obtain patents or other forms of legal protection for theintellectual property. The college operates a ‘fair share’ system for rewardinglearners. If the college seeks to exploit commercially any intellectualproperty generated by a learner, it shall ensure that the student is treatedin the same way as an employee. 12

Presentation ofassignments forverification purposesA comprehensive system has been developed which ensures a systematic approachto ensuring that standards of assessment are maintained, and that assessors havethe necessary support and development required. The Internal Verifiers will monitorassessments, and may sample your work in order to carry out such checks. TheInternal Verifier has the authority to amend grades awarded by the first lineassessor. The Internal Verifier will produce a written record of the verification, whichwill be maintained for review by the programme team and the External Verifier. Bythe end of your studies you will have assembled a portfolio, which will be submittedfor both internal and external verification. The portfolio will contain a range of theassignments and evidence that support your claim for certification with eachassignment cross-referenced to the assessment criteria for each relevant module.

External VerificationThe External Verifier allocated to the college may wish to speak to you regarding theQuality of the programme, as well as sampling your portfolio and/or discuss theevidence to check on the assessment and internal verification systems.

Appeals ProcedureThe following procedure will apply to students who are dissatisfied with anassessment decision. 1. Students should firstly discuss the matter with the tutor responsible formarking their assignment. An assessor should identify why you have been awardedyour final grade.2. If the matter cannot be resolved the student can appeal in writing, outliningtheir Dissatisfaction to the Internal Verifier. 3. The Internal Verifier will, if not already having been completed as part of theusual Internal Verification procedure, examine the work. 4. Should the student remain dissatisfied with the outcome of the appeal, theExternal Verifier will have the assessment as part of their sample, and his/herdecision will be final.
